However, tumor cells can evade detection by macrophages if they successfully present \u201cdon\u2019t eat me\u201d signals.<\/p>\n<p>The team conducted a genome-scale loss of function screen in AML cell lines, systematically turning off individual genes and cataloging those that affected detection by macrophages.<\/p>\n<p>Surprisingly, the classic CD47 \u201cdon\u2019t eat me\u201d signal had only a weak effect. Instead, the researchers found that another signal\u2014CD43\u2014had a much stronger influence on macrophage detection.<\/p>\n<p>The inhibitory activity of CD43 was dependent on its sialic acid residues and the length of its ectodomain but independent of the canonical sialic acid\u2013binding receptors SIGLEC-1, SIGLEC-7, and SIGLEC-9.<\/p>\n<p>Inactivation of CD43 function restored the ability of macrophages to phagocytize AML.
